Just finished my 299th and 300th flight on my Cermark Banchee. I have had this plane since 2005 with a couple of minor mishaps so you could say I baby her nowadays. Added wheel pants a few years ago for looks....She has a
Mega 22/30/3 swinging a 15 x 8 prop on 4400 4S packs...Average flight time without three d'ing is about 18 minutes in Sport mode. That is about 90 hours of flight time on this airframe .

Just completed a long on and off four month build...I made many modifications to this plane to make it better and stronger. Entire wings are sheeted with balsa. CF Spar added to wing and motor mount section. Fuse painted rather than covered...better lines. Runs on a PJS 1200 with a 10 x 6 on 3S 2100 TP lipo...came in about 5 oz lighter than fuel version...

Seven months of on and off building....Thanks to Larry aka- Speed-E-flyer for the inspiration to complete this plane...No instructions but all custom throughout....Originally for fixed gear, I fitted with electric retracts. Running on Twin Turnigy 3020/12's with a TP 3800 3S 45C batt with Twin P-35's spinning 10 x 7's. White automotive Laquer with custom trim work. Even added the de-ice boots .
